About this service โClimate and construction decide what accumulates in Worcester & Central Massachusetts duct runs.
Worcester's three-deckers and the mill housing of Fitchburg, Leominster, and Gardner mostly heat with steam or hot-water radiators โ no ducts, nothing to clean. The forced-air story here lives in the postwar and newer subdivisions around Auburn, Shrewsbury, Holden, and the Route 2 towns, plus central AC retrofits threaded through attics. Central Mass gets real winters and muggy summers, so in ducted homes the priorities are sealing leaky supply runs in unconditioned attics and basements, and a cleaning after renovation or drywall work rather than on a fixed calendar. Three-decker dryer vents are the sleeper issue: long, multi-bend runs from middle floors collect lint fast, and clearing them annually is a factual fire-safety step.

It is the industry's shortcut: a quick pass with underpowered equipment that stirs dust without collecting it, done in under an hour, priced like a coupon. Avoid it by asking two questions before booking in West Millbury: is the system put under negative pressure, and how is the result verified? No clear answer, no booking.

It depends on evidence, not calendars. The EPA notes duct cleaning has never been shown to prevent health problems; it recommends cleaning for visible mold, pests, real blockage, or heavy renovation dust. If one of those fits your West Millbury home, yes - otherwise an inspection may be all you need.
